package models
import (
"net/url"
"strings"
"time"
"github.com/openlyinc/pointy"
"gorm.io/gorm"
)
// https://stackoverflow.com/questions/43587610/preventing-null-or-empty-string-values-in-the-db
type Repository struct {
Base
URL string `gorm:"unique;not null;default:null"`
RepomdChecksum string `gorm:"default:null"`
Public bool
LastIntrospectionTime *time.Time `gorm:"default:null"`
LastIntrospectionSuccessTime *time.Time `gorm:"default:null"`
LastIntrospectionUpdateTime *time.Time `gorm:"default:null"`
LastIntrospectionError *string `gorm:"default:null"`
LastIntrospectionStatus string `gorm:"default:Pending"`
PackageCount int `gorm:"default:0;not null"`
FailedIntrospectionsCount int `gorm:"default:0;not null"`
RepositoryConfigurations []RepositoryConfiguration `gorm:"foreignKey:RepositoryUUID"`
Rpms []Rpm `gorm:"many2many:repositories_rpms"`
PackageGroups []PackageGroup `gorm:"many2many:repositories_package_groups"`
Origin string `gorm:"default:external;not null"`
ContentType string `gorm:"default:rpm;not null"`
}
func (r *Repository) BeforeCreate(tx *gorm.DB) (err error) {
if err := r.Base.BeforeCreate(tx); err != nil {
return err
}
if err := r.validate(); err != nil {
return err
}
r.URL = CleanupURL(r.URL)
return nil
}
func (r *Repository) validate() error {
if r.URL == "" {
return Error{Message: "URL cannot be blank.", Validation: true}
}
if stringContainsInternalWhitespace(r.URL) {
return Error{Message: "URL cannot contain whitespace.", Validation: true}
}
if _, err := url.ParseRequestURI(r.URL); err != nil {
return Error{Message: "Invalid URL for request.", Validation: true}
}
return nil
}
// stringContainsInternalWhitespace returns true if string has whitespace, excluding leading/trailing whitespace
func stringContainsInternalWhitespace(s string) bool {
return strings.ContainsAny(strings.TrimSpace(s), " \t\n\v\r\f")
}
// CleanupURL removes leading and trailing whitespace and adds trailing slash
func CleanupURL(url string) string {
url = strings.TrimSpace(url)
// remove all trailing slashes
for len(url) > 0 && url[len(url)-1] == '/' {
url = url[0 : len(url)-1]
}
if url != "" {
url += "/" // make sure URL has one trailing slash
}
return url
}
func (in *Repository) DeepCopy() *Repository {
out := &Repository{}
in.DeepCopyInto(out)
return out
}
func (in *Repository) DeepCopyInto(out *Repository) {
if in == nil || out == nil || in == out {
return
}
in.Base.DeepCopyInto(&out.Base)
var (
lastIntrospectionTime *time.Time
lastIntrospectionUpdateTime *time.Time
lastIntrospectionSuccessTime *time.Time
lastIntrospectionError *string
)
if in.LastIntrospectionTime != nil {
lastIntrospectionTime = &time.Time{}
*lastIntrospectionTime = *in.LastIntrospectionTime
}
if in.LastIntrospectionUpdateTime != nil {
lastIntrospectionUpdateTime = &time.Time{}
*lastIntrospectionUpdateTime = *in.LastIntrospectionUpdateTime
}
if in.LastIntrospectionSuccessTime != nil {
lastIntrospectionSuccessTime = &time.Time{}
*lastIntrospectionSuccessTime = *in.LastIntrospectionSuccessTime
}
if in.LastIntrospectionError != nil {
lastIntrospectionError = pointy.String(*in.LastIntrospectionError)
}
out.URL = in.URL
out.Public = in.Public
out.LastIntrospectionTime = lastIntrospectionTime
out.LastIntrospectionSuccessTime = lastIntrospectionSuccessTime
out.LastIntrospectionUpdateTime = lastIntrospectionUpdateTime
out.LastIntrospectionError = lastIntrospectionError
out.LastIntrospectionStatus = in.LastIntrospectionStatus
out.PackageCount = in.PackageCount
out.FailedIntrospectionsCount = in.FailedIntrospectionsCount
// Duplicate the slices
out.RepositoryConfigurations = make([]RepositoryConfiguration, len(in.RepositoryConfigurations))
for i, item := range in.RepositoryConfigurations {
item.DeepCopyInto(&out.RepositoryConfigurations[i])
}
out.Rpms = make([]Rpm, len(in.Rpms))
for i, item := range in.Rpms {
item.DeepCopyInto(&out.Rpms[i])
}
out.PackageGroups = make([]PackageGroup, len(in.PackageGroups))
for i, item := range in.PackageGroups {
item.DeepCopyInto(&out.PackageGroups[i])
}
}
func (r *Repository) MapForUpdate() map[string]interface{} {
forUpdate := make(map[string]interface{})
forUpdate["URL"] = r.URL
forUpdate["Public"] = r.Public
forUpdate["RepomdChecksum"] = r.RepomdChecksum
forUpdate["LastIntrospectionTime"] = r.LastIntrospectionTime
forUpdate["LastIntrospectionError"] = trimString(r.LastIntrospectionError, 255)
forUpdate["LastIntrospectionSuccessTime"] = r.LastIntrospectionSuccessTime
forUpdate["LastIntrospectionUpdateTime"] = r.LastIntrospectionUpdateTime
forUpdate["LastIntrospectionStatus"] = r.LastIntrospectionStatus
forUpdate["PackageCount"] = r.PackageCount
forUpdate["FailedIntrospectionsCount"] = r.FailedIntrospectionsCount
return forUpdate
}
